Abstract

An oral dosage form comprising a single dose of 25-hydroxy-vitamin D 3 sufficient to elevate the serum level in a human to a concentration in the range of 30 ng/ml to 200 ng/ml for at least 7 days and a pharmaceutically suitable oral carrier system, wherein subsequent single doses at least every 7 days are sufficient to sustain the serum level in a human to a concentration in the range of 30 ng/ml to 200 ng/ml at steady-state pharmacokinetics is disclosed. A method of elevating and sustaining the blood level concentration of 25-hydroxy-vitamin D 3 in a human in need thereof comprising orally administering or parenterally administering by injection or infusion, at least once every 7 days, a single dose of 25-hydroxy-vitamin D 3 sufficient to elevate the serum level in a human to a concentration in the range of 30 ng/ml to 200 ng/ml for at least 7 days, wherein the single doses orally administered at least every 7 days are sufficient to sustain the serum level in a human to a concentration in the range of 30 ng/ml to 200 ng/ml at steady-state pharmacokinetics is disclosed. The human in need thereof may be a human deficient in vitamin D having a serum level concentration of 25-hydroxy-vitamin D 3 less than 30 ng/ml.

Claims (16)

1 . An oral dosage form comprising:

a single dose of 25-hydroxy-vitamin D 3 , or the monohydrate thereof, sufficient to sustain the serum level in a human in need thereof to a concentration in the range of 30 ng/ml to 200 ng/ml for at least 7 days at steady-state pharmacokinetics, and,

a pharmaceutically suitable oral carrier system.

2 . The oral dosage form of claim 1 , wherein each single dose administered weekly is sufficient to sustain the serum level in the human to a concentration in the range of 30 ng/ml to 200 ng/ml at steady-state pharmacokinetics.

3 . The oral dosage form of claim 1 , wherein the concentration is in the range of 30 ng/ml to 100 ng/ml.

4 . The oral dosage form of claim 1 in the form of a soft gel capsule.

5 . The oral dosage form of claim 1 , wherein the pharmaceutically suitable carrier system comprises one or more digestible oils.

6 . The oral dosage form of claim 1 in the form of a tablet.

7 . The oral dosage form of claim 1 , wherein the single dose is in the range of 10-100 μg/kg body weight of 25-hydroxy-vitamin D 3 or the monohydrate thereof.

8 . The oral dosage form of claim 1 , wherein the single dose is in the range of 3-100 μg/kg body weight of 25-hydroxy-vitamin D 3 or the monohydrate thereof.

9 . The oral dosage form of claim 1 , wherein the single dose is in the range of 1-50 μg/kg body weight of 25-hydroxy-vitamin D 3 or the monohydrate thereof.

10 . The oral dosage form of claim 1 , wherein the single dose is in the range of 30-50 μg/kg body weight of 25-hydroxy-vitamin D 3 or the monohydrate thereof.

11 . The oral dosage form of claim 1 , wherein the single dose is in the range of 0.6 mg-6 mg of 25-hydroxy-vitamin D 3 or the monohydrate thereof.

12 . A dosage form comprising:

a single dose of 25-hydroxy-vitamin D 3 , or the monohydrate thereof, sufficient to sustain the serum level in a human in need thereof to a concentration in the range of 30 ng/ml to 200 ng/ml for at least 7 days at steady-state pharmacokinetics, and,

a pharmaceutically suitable carrier system.
